Output 1d8509c80567bb14c4122eb00e51ca42a94bc4ccdc1db69633a3039ef6b787e4: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85ce067a607a97a5c77d974a53c3873ea1e9adee OP_EQUAL
address
3DtWbwqj5sHHMvZjys5R5cwFdvDq9U2QGN
transaction
1d8509c80567bb14c4122eb00e51ca42a94bc4ccdc1db69633a3039ef6b787e4
spent
true